Output f966fa889edfc9905933e241a3e285fc3b45f1db3d49278d0fcb7cd3ee6ae381:0

value
143596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 887e6fec393fd521a0cbba5d0e41a95bc3fc96cb OP_EQUAL
address
3E8jHeG6hz3qyaoiAohtGHs3CqaAb1j2Gw
transaction
f966fa889edfc9905933e241a3e285fc3b45f1db3d49278d0fcb7cd3ee6ae381
confirmations
282364
spent
true